Hey reviewer — ShrinkRay batch-resizes images and ships as a single static binary, so the whole trust story lives in the signed artifact. We build on the Lockhart runner, which is network-isolated during compilation; no deps are fetched at build time. Please eyeball the SBOM diff and confirm the resize worker still drops privileges before touching user files. Once you're satisfied, the binary gets signed before upload — verification fails closed on every install. The release artifacts are signed with the key below.

deploy key for kagup-bawig: bky9_ZMq28eTw9

# Ladlewise recipe-scaling calculator — environment file.
# Reviewed quarterly per the Ovenmark security policy.
# Non-sensitive values (scaling precision, unit tables, cache size)
# are defined below and safe to commit. Sensitive material is not.
# One exception follows: the token authenticating calls to the
# Panmetric conversion service must be set here directly, on the next line:

secret setting of fawig-tawip: RELAY_SECRET3=e04

Leadership Review Briefing — Heads of Department, Quellon Instruments. The gross-margin review covered all four product families. Margins on the Ardex line slipped two points on higher alloy costs; the Selvane line held steady. Proposed remedies include a freight consolidation pilot and tighter discount approvals. Please review the attached workings before Thursday. The confidential margin plan is set out immediately below.

confidential, badup-hawef: The finance team signed off on a budget of $12.8 million for Project Eliael. The renewal with Wenaxix Foods closes at $44.4 million a year, 49 percent above the last contract.

Subject: Handover — Renderfall markdown pipeline

Hi Dorn,

Taking over from me on the Renderfall pipeline: the markdown rendering jobs pull source docs from the staging bucket, normalize front matter, and write HTML fragments into the render_cache table. The nightly vacuum job is scheduled at 02:30. Nothing else is pending except the footnote parser fix awaiting review. The cache database is reached via the following connection string.

database URL for hawip-kagap: redis://rusok_svc:bMCaqek7MRWIOJ@db-8501.zarqeltech.corp:5432/sileth